Output e6b25aaf17c2c472caeaa7ae8bb362e1dd29f14660ff08e6fbdd190f208d0fc7:1

value
473354
script pubkey
OP_0 OP_PUSHBYTES_20 dbefb9facf5146cdf4a904bcba50073ce199b25d
address
bc1qm0hmn7k029rvma9fqj7t55q88nsenvjapjcnzt
transaction
e6b25aaf17c2c472caeaa7ae8bb362e1dd29f14660ff08e6fbdd190f208d0fc7
confirmations
24946
spent
true